How to Determine the Optimal Flat Rate for My SaaS Product

To identify an appropriate vast tarief voor uw SaaS-product, measure the average value provided across your entire user base and roll it into a single, predictable monthly or annual fee. This strategy will avoid complexity, allowing for shorter sales cycles and simplifying financial forecasting.

 

By following this guide, you’ll use the analytical framework required to accurately price your software for long-term profitability.

Stap 1

Quantify the Value Metric and Average Usage

Before settling on a single price point, identify the primary metric that drives value for your users, such as data processed, messages sent, or contacts managed. Precision is key. Understanding usage distributions is necessary to prevent heavy users from eroding your margins.

 

  • Audit your telemetry: Review the last 60 days of application data.
  • Find the median: Identify the middle ground of usage across your entire customer base.
  • Set the anchor: If 80% of your users leverage only 20% of your maximum resources, anchor your flat rate slightly above the median, ensuring you capture the value provided to the majority of your users.

Flat pricing is most effective when the marginal cost of serving a power user doesn’t exceed your set price. With a COGS calculator, make your margins healthy across all user segments and always protect your bottom line.

Stap 2

Flat Pricing vs. Per-Seat and Usage Models

Selecting the proper SaaS-prijsstrategie requires a strong self-assessment of your product’s core utility.

 

Ask the difficult questions and use this checklist to decide if a flat rate is right for your business:

 

  • Samenwerking: Does my software promote teamwork? If yes, flat pricing discourages user hoarding.
  • Voorspelbaarheid: Is my infrastructure cost stable? If costs are predictable, flat-rate pricing is a good fit.
  • Klantbeleving: Do customers experience billing shock with variable invoices? If so, flat-rate pricing will increase retention.

 

Analyze your projected revenue with flat-rate pricing as compared to Prijsstaffels of een per-seat model. Industry standard benchmarks indicate that companies who use fixed-rate pricing will see higher initial conversion rates. However, they also may see a 15-20% lower expansion revenue compared to usage-based billing models. Growth requires balance.

Tip

Consider per-user pricing only when adding more users directly escalates support and/or infrastructure burden. If not, a flat rate is usually the more attractive choice for B2B SaaS.

Stap 3

Calculate the Breakeven Plus Margin

Een flat-rate pricing model must account for klantverwervingskosten (CAC) and the total lifetime of the account. You cannot easily upsell more seats later. Your initial price must be robust from day one.

 

Apply the following formula to find your target price:

 

Price = (PaybackPeriodMonthlyCAC​) + Servicing Cost + Desired Margin

 

A startup with a $1,200 CAC and a 12-month payback period will require a minimum flat rate of $100/month. Validate your specific numbers with a CAC payback period calculator.

Stap 4

Validate with Shadow Testing

Before committing to a public flat-rate price, verify your assumptions with a shadow or A/B test on your prijspagina. Do not guess.

 

  • Split your traffic by directing 50% of your visitors to a page featuring your new flat rate, and the other 50% can be directed to your old model.
  • Analyze data by measuring the Conversieratio and the Time to Conversion for both groups.
Tip

Gebruik prijsverankering to show the value of your flat rate. If a variable plan looks like it could cost $500/month for a large team, a $200/month flat rate will seem much more valuable.

Stap 5

Implement an Annual Discount Structure

Flat-rate models will significantly benefit from annual commitments. These contracts lock in revenue and provide the much-needed upfront cash flow. This is a win-win situation.

 

  • Incentivize: Offer a 15-20% discount for annual billing to boost Jaarlijkse terugkerende omzet (ARR).
  • Verlaag klantverloop: Standard industry benchmarks show that annual prepayments can reduce SaaS-churn up to 10% compared with month-to-month billing.
Tip

Have your service level agreement offer price adjustments with a 30-to-60-day notice, which will protect your business against any future inflation.

Conclusie

You’ll find that the optimal flat rate is found at the intersection of customer affordability en long-term service cost. By closely studying your customer usage patterns and carefully comparing flat pricing to tiered pricing, billing friction can be eliminated, and accelerated growth can be achieved. To successfully implement, fully understand the Customer Acquisition Cost (CAC), and test price sensitivity. Consistently monitor the chosen rate to achieve a healthy LTV to CAC ratio.
